The National Poultry Justice Alliance (NPJA) is a multi-cultural coalition representing a wide range of affiliate organizations that have united to organize around and increase public awareness of the social, economic, human, and environmental health issues associated with the production of poultry. These groups include poultry growers, workers, and environmental, public health, religious, and social justice organizations.

NPJA Calls on USDA to Revise Bird Flu Plan

NPJA led a broad coalition of stakeholder groups, which issued a statement on September 25th criticizing the U.S. Department of Agriculture's plan for responding to a U.S. outbreak of bird flu and called for revisions to adequately protect the poultry growers, workers and the public. The coalition charged that the USDA does not acknowledge the risk posed by common poultry industry practices in the emergence and spread of highly-pathogenic avian influenza. "The current USDA plan provides for compensation of the large poultry companies that own birds. Meanwhile, workers and farmers who contract with the companies are left completely vulnerable and stand to lose their entire livelihood," said Andrea Whiteis, National Poultry Justice Alliance Director.
